The Unique Nature of Distillery Construction
Distillery construction differs fundamentally from typical industrial or commercial construction in ways that require specialized knowledge and experience. These facilities combine heavy industrial processes with food-grade sanitation requirements, dangerous goods handling with public hospitality spaces, traditional aesthetics with modern technology, and operational efficiency with brand storytelling. Contractors lacking distillery-specific experience often underestimate these complexities, leading to costly mistakes, regulatory complications, and operational inefficiencies.
Process requirements drive distillery design and construction in ways unique to spirits production. The journey from grain to bottle involves milling, cooking, fermentation, distillation, aging, and bottling—each requiring specific environmental conditions, equipment installations, and facility layouts. Fermentation rooms need temperature control and adequate ventilation to manage the heat and carbon dioxide produced during fermentation. Still houses require heavy structural support for massive copper pot stills or column stills, along with steam systems, cooling water, and careful attention to fire safety.
Barrel warehouses present particularly unique construction challenges. These structures must support tremendous floor loads from stacked barrels while providing adequate ventilation to control the “angel’s share” evaporation. Traditional rack-style warehouses use multi-story timber construction with specific structural requirements. Palletized warehouses require different structural approaches with concrete floors capable of supporting forklift traffic and massive barrel weights. Both types need careful moisture control, temperature considerations, and fire protection systems designed specifically for alcohol storage.
Regulatory compliance in distillery construction extends far beyond standard building codes. The Alcohol and Tobacco Tax and Trade Bureau imposes specific requirements for production facilities, including bonded areas with controlled access, accurate measurement systems, and extensive documentation capabilities. Kentucky’s Department of Alcoholic Beverage Control adds state-level requirements. Local fire marshals pay particular attention to distilleries due to flammable alcohol vapors and large quantities of stored spirits. Experienced distillery contractors navigate these overlapping regulatory requirements efficiently, preventing delays and ensuring facilities meet all compliance obligations.
Understanding Kentucky’s Distillery Heritage
Kentucky’s position as the bourbon capital of the world creates unique opportunities and responsibilities for distillery construction. According to the Kentucky Distillers’ Association, Kentucky produces 95% of the world’s bourbon, making the state’s distillery industry a critical economic and cultural asset. Contractors working on Kentucky distilleries must appreciate this heritage and understand how new construction fits within bourbon’s storied history.
Respecting traditional architectural styles while incorporating modern functionality represents a key challenge. Many Kentucky distilleries feature beautiful historic buildings with distinctive cupolas, limestone construction, and classic proportions that define bourbon architecture. New construction often seeks to honor these traditions through complementary design that references historical styles while meeting contemporary operational needs. Contractors experienced in Kentucky distillery work understand how to achieve this balance, creating facilities that feel authentic while incorporating modern systems and materials.
Historic preservation work frequently accompanies distillery projects as producers restore and adapt older buildings for new uses. This work requires specialized expertise in historic construction methods, materials conservation, code compliance for historic structures, and coordination with preservation authorities. Contractors with preservation experience help distillery owners navigate complex requirements while maintaining historic character that enhances brand authenticity.
Tourism considerations have become increasingly important as Kentucky’s bourbon tourism industry has exploded in recent years. Modern distilleries attract hundreds of thousands of visitors annually, requiring facilities that accommodate tours, tastings, retail operations, and visitor experiences while maintaining production operations. This dual-use nature demands careful planning to separate public areas from production zones, ensure visitor safety near industrial equipment, create engaging experiences that tell brand stories, and maintain efficient production workflows despite visitor traffic.
Specialized Knowledge of Distillation Processes
True distillery construction experts possess deep understanding of spirits production processes that informs every design and construction decision. This process knowledge goes far beyond what general industrial contractors typically possess, enabling experts to anticipate operational needs and optimize facility layouts for efficiency.
Understanding grain handling and cooking processes influences receiving area design, milling equipment installation, and cooker configurations. Distilleries need adequate grain storage with proper moisture control, milling equipment that can be cleaned between batches, and cooking systems sized appropriately for production volumes. Contractors familiar with these processes design spaces that facilitate efficient operations while meeting food safety standards.
Fermentation operations require specific environmental conditions that construction must provide. Fermentation generates substantial heat and carbon dioxide, requiring adequate cooling capacity and ventilation systems. Fermentation room layouts must accommodate fermenter sizes and configurations while providing access for filling, monitoring, and cleaning. Floor construction must resist the acidic nature of fermentation byproducts while providing drainage for cleaning operations.
Distillation equipment installation demands precision and expertise. Large copper pot stills are works of art that require substantial structural support, careful rigging for installation, and integration with steam, cooling water, and condensing systems. Column stills reach multiple stories in height, requiring buildings designed around them with access platforms at various levels. Contractors experienced in distillery work coordinate closely with still manufacturers to ensure buildings accommodate equipment properly and all necessary utilities are positioned correctly.
Spirit handling and storage systems require specialized piping, pumping, and storage infrastructure. Stainless steel piping systems must be designed to minimize dead legs, facilitate cleaning, and prevent contamination. Spirit storage tanks need proper venting, safety systems, and monitoring capabilities. Experienced contractors understand materials compatibility with alcohol, proper slope and drainage for cleaning, and safety requirements for flammable liquid handling.
Barrel Warehouse Design and Construction Expertise
Barrel warehouses represent perhaps the most specialized aspect of distillery construction, with design considerations unique to this building type. Kentucky distillers use various warehouse styles, each with specific construction requirements that experienced contractors understand thoroughly.
Traditional rack-style warehouses store barrels on wooden racks in multi-story timber buildings that allow barrels to age in varying temperature conditions. These structures require heavy timber construction capable of supporting tens of thousands of barrels, ventilation systems that promote air circulation without causing excessive evaporation, and fire protection systems appropriate for stored spirits. The romance of rick houses is fundamental to bourbon heritage, and contractors building these structures must honor traditional designs while incorporating modern engineering and safety systems.
Palletized warehouses offer operational efficiency through forklift handling of palletized barrels. These single-story structures require reinforced concrete floors designed for heavy forklift traffic and point loads from stacked pallets. Clear heights must accommodate four to six barrels stacked vertically, and column spacing must allow efficient forklift maneuvering. Modern palletized warehouses often incorporate more sophisticated climate control compared to traditional rick houses.
Barrel warehouse construction must address unique fire safety challenges. Stored spirits represent substantial fire loads that require specialized protection. Sprinkler systems, fire-rated construction, proper electrical systems, and emergency response access all receive particular attention. Kentucky fire marshals work closely with distillery projects to ensure warehouses meet all safety requirements while accommodating operational needs.
Environmental control in warehouses affects bourbon quality and operational costs. Traditional wisdom suggests that temperature cycling improves bourbon development, but excessive heat can increase evaporation losses. Modern warehouses increasingly incorporate sophisticated monitoring and control systems that optimize aging conditions. Contractors experienced in warehouse construction understand how building design, insulation, ventilation, and monitoring systems interact to create ideal aging environments.
Bottling and Packaging Facility Requirements
Bottling operations transition distilleries from production facilities to food and beverage packaging plants with corresponding regulatory and design requirements. Bottling halls must meet food-grade sanitation standards with smooth, cleanable surfaces, proper lighting for quality control, and climate control to maintain consistent conditions. Equipment layouts must facilitate efficient production flow from bottle rinsing through filling, capping, labeling, and packaging.
Modern bottling lines incorporate sophisticated automation that requires specific electrical, compressed air, and control system infrastructure. Contractors must coordinate with equipment suppliers to ensure adequate power capacity, proper grounding, and precise equipment positioning. Many distilleries want flexibility to bottle various products on the same line, requiring adaptable facilities that can accommodate format changes.
Quality control and laboratory spaces support bottling operations with areas for testing, instrument calibration, and sample storage. These spaces need stable environmental conditions, specialized ventilation for volatile compounds, and careful separation from production areas to prevent contamination. Experienced contractors design these spaces to support rigorous quality programs while maintaining efficient workflows.
Packaging and shipping areas complete the production flow, requiring adequate space for case packing, palletizing, and warehouse storage of finished goods. Loading docks must accommodate truck traffic efficiently, and warehouse areas need climate control to protect labeled bottles from temperature extremes. Many distilleries also require retail fulfillment areas for direct-to-consumer shipping programs that have grown dramatically in recent years.
Visitor Center and Hospitality Construction
Kentucky’s bourbon tourism boom has made visitor centers and hospitality spaces critical components of modern distillery projects. These spaces must achieve multiple objectives simultaneously: telling compelling brand stories, providing memorable visitor experiences, accommodating large tour groups efficiently, generating retail and tasting revenue, and maintaining separation from production operations.
Visitor center architecture often makes powerful brand statements through distinctive design. From rustic farmhouse aesthetics to sleek modern statements, visitor centers reflect brand identities and create first impressions that influence guest experiences. Contractors experienced in distillery hospitality spaces understand how to execute these varied design visions while meeting functional requirements and budget constraints.
Tasting rooms and bars require special attention to ambiance, acoustics, and operational efficiency. These spaces must feel special and inviting while accommodating varying crowd sizes from intimate groups to large events. Bar design must facilitate efficient service with proper equipment, storage, and display areas. Many distilleries want flexibility to host events, requiring movable partitions, adaptable lighting and audio systems, and versatile furniture arrangements.
Retail spaces generate important revenue and send guests home with tangible connections to distillery experiences. Retail design must display merchandise attractively while preventing theft, facilitate efficient checkout processes, and accommodate varying traffic flows. Some distilleries incorporate museum-quality displays showcasing brand history and bourbon heritage, requiring specialized lighting, climate control, and artifact protection.
Tour routes through production areas must balance engagement with safety and operational efficiency. Elevated walkways provide views into production processes while maintaining separation from working areas. Strategic windows frame key production moments like fermentation or distillation. Architectural elements guide visitor flow logically through the bourbon-making story. Experienced contractors design these routes to maximize impact while minimizing disruption to operations and maintaining safety for guests who may have enjoyed tastings.
Regulatory Navigation and Compliance Expertise
The complex regulatory environment surrounding distilleries requires contractors who understand not just construction codes but also TTB regulations, Kentucky ABC requirements, fire safety codes for alcohol storage and production, environmental regulations for waste streams and emissions, and food safety requirements for production areas. This regulatory expertise prevents costly mistakes and ensures facilities can operate as intended immediately upon completion.
TTB bonded area requirements dictate specific features including limited access points with controlled entry, physical barriers separating bonded from non-bonded areas, accurate measurement and monitoring capabilities, and documentation systems for regulatory reporting. Contractors unfamiliar with these requirements may design spaces that don’t meet TTB approval, forcing expensive modifications before operations can begin.
Fire protection for distilleries extends beyond standard commercial requirements. Fire marshals scrutinize distillery projects carefully due to flammable vapor concerns, large quantities of stored alcohol, and potential for catastrophic fires. Experienced contractors work proactively with fire officials to design systems meeting all requirements while accommodating operational needs. This might include sophisticated early warning systems, specialized suppression systems for different areas, and careful attention to ignition source control.
Environmental compliance has become increasingly important as distilleries expand. Process wastewater from grain cooking and fermentation contains high organic loads requiring treatment before discharge. Boiler emissions must meet air quality standards. Some distilleries convert waste streams to beneficial uses like animal feed or biogas production, requiring additional facility components. Contractors experienced in distillery projects understand these environmental requirements and design systems that ensure compliance while managing costs.

Material Selection and Durability Considerations
Material choices in distillery construction must balance durability, regulatory compliance, operational efficiency, and aesthetic goals. The harsh environment of spirits production, with temperature extremes, humidity, alcohol vapors, and rigorous cleaning regimens, demands materials that will perform reliably for decades.
Stainless steel dominates production areas for its durability and cleanability. Process piping, tanks, and equipment contact surfaces typically use 304 or 316 stainless steel that resists corrosion from acidic fermentation and alcohol. Contractors must understand proper stainless steel specifications, welding techniques, and surface finishing requirements that meet food-grade standards.
Flooring in production areas must resist chemical exposure, provide slip resistance when wet, facilitate drainage and cleaning, and support heavy equipment loads. Epoxy coatings, sealed concrete, and specialized industrial flooring systems each offer advantages for different applications. Experienced contractors help distillery owners select flooring systems appropriate for specific uses while meeting budget constraints.
Wall and ceiling finishes in production areas must be cleanable and moisture-resistant. Smooth, sealed surfaces prevent bacterial growth and facilitate power washing during cleaning. Many distilleries use FRP (fiberglass reinforced panels) or epoxy-painted surfaces in wet production areas. Barrel warehouses have different requirements, with traditional structures often featuring exposed timber while modern warehouses might use metal panels or concrete.
Architectural materials for visitor spaces balance durability with aesthetic impact. Natural materials like wood, stone, and copper tie to bourbon heritage and create warmth. However, these materials must withstand heavy visitor traffic and minimal maintenance requirements. Contractors experienced in hospitality construction help select materials that achieve design visions while performing well under real-world conditions.
Project Scheduling and Phasing Strategies
Distillery construction often involves complex phasing that balances capital constraints, production schedules, and operational priorities. Few distilleries build complete facilities in single phases—most grow incrementally as production ramps up and revenues allow expansion. Contractors experienced in distillery work help owners develop realistic phasing strategies that optimize capital deployment while maintaining operational flexibility.
Initial phases typically focus on core production capabilities: milling and cooking, fermentation capacity, distillation equipment, and initial aging capacity. This allows distilleries to begin production and revenue generation while deferring less critical components. Experienced contractors design initial phases that can expand seamlessly, avoiding costly modifications when future phases proceed.
Barrel warehouse phasing often follows production growth, with warehouses added as filling capacity increases. Planning for future warehouses during initial design ensures adequate site area, utility capacity, and access infrastructure. Some distilleries build warehouse shells during initial construction but defer interior fit-out until filling volume justifies completion.
Visitor centers frequently come later after production is established and tour programs are proven viable. However, site planning must accommodate future visitor facilities even if not immediately constructed. Access roads, parking, and utilities must be sized for ultimate development rather than just initial phases.
Contractors with distillery experience provide realistic schedule estimates that account for equipment lead times, seasonal weather impacts, regulatory approval timelines, and operational coordination needs. Long lead time items like custom copper stills might require ordering months before building construction begins. Winter weather in Kentucky affects outdoor work scheduling. TTB approvals can take weeks or months. Experienced contractors build appropriate contingencies into schedules while optimizing sequences to minimize overall duration.
Cost Management and Value Engineering
Distillery projects require substantial capital investment that demands careful cost management. Contractors who understand distillery construction help owners maximize value from construction budgets through accurate estimating, strategic value engineering, and efficient project execution.
Accurate cost estimating requires understanding distillery-specific requirements that general cost databases may not capture accurately. Equipment installation complexity, specialized materials, regulatory compliance features, and custom millwork all affect costs in ways that require experience to estimate properly. Contractors with distillery portfolios provide more reliable budgets based on actual project costs rather than theoretical estimates.
Value engineering must balance cost savings against operational impacts and long-term performance. Experienced contractors identify opportunities like alternative structural systems that reduce costs without compromising function, material selections that provide better lifecycle value, system designs that reduce energy consumption, and construction methods that accelerate schedules. However, they also advise against false economies that compromise production efficiency or facility longevity.
Construction efficiency directly impacts costs through productivity, waste reduction, and schedule optimization. Contractors experienced in distillery work anticipate challenges, coordinate trades effectively, and maintain focus on quality that prevents costly rework. Their familiarity with distillery construction allows more efficient work compared to contractors learning as they go.
Sustainability and Energy Efficiency
Modern distilleries increasingly prioritize sustainability through energy-efficient design, water conservation, waste reduction, and renewable energy integration. Contractors with environmental expertise help distilleries achieve sustainability goals while managing costs and maintaining operational performance.
Energy efficiency in distilleries focuses primarily on process heating and cooling. Cooking and distillation require substantial steam generation, while fermentation and warehouse climate control need cooling capacity. Heat recovery systems that capture waste heat from distillation for use in cooking or building heating improve efficiency dramatically. High-efficiency boilers, properly insulated steam distribution, and variable speed drives on pumps and fans all contribute to energy reduction.
Water conservation has become critical as distilleries compete for water resources with other users. Water-efficient cooling systems, process water recycling, and rainwater harvesting reduce freshwater consumption. Some distilleries invest in advanced wastewater treatment that allows process water reuse, significantly reducing overall water demand.
Waste management strategies convert distillery byproducts from disposal problems into valuable resources. Spent grain from cooking makes excellent livestock feed. Some distilleries convert organic waste to biogas for energy generation. Barrel cooperages reuse or recycle damaged barrels. These strategies reduce environmental impacts while generating revenue or avoiding disposal costs.
Renewable energy integration through solar panels or other generation helps distilleries reduce carbon footprints and energy costs. Experienced contractors design facilities that accommodate solar installations, whether immediately constructed or added in the future. Some distilleries have achieved net-zero energy consumption through combinations of efficiency improvements and renewable generation.
